Increasing NAD+ Levels: Well-being & Longevity Rewards
As researchers explore deeper into the nuances of aging, the crucial role of Nicotinamide Adenine Dinucleotide, or NAD+, becomes increasingly obvious. This vital coenzyme, present in virtually every cell in your body, is essential for hundreds of metabolic processes, from energy generation to DNA repair. Sadly, NAD+ levels naturally decline with age, often leading to age-related ailments and a overall feeling of weakness. Therefore, finding ways to boost NAD+ concentrations is garnering considerable attention as a potential approach for promoting longevity and extending productive lifespan. Studies are showing promise with various approaches, including supplementation with precursors like Nicotinamide Riboside (NR) or Nicotinamide Mononucleotide (NMN), alongside lifestyle modifications such as exercise and caloric restriction, offering a promising avenue for youthful interventions.

Boosting NAD Quantities: Understanding Benefits, Sources & Supplementation
Maintaining healthy NAD levels is increasingly recognized as crucial for overall vitality. This vital helper molecule plays a critical role in tissue bioenergetics, DNA repair, and cellular signaling. As we age, NAD concentrations naturally decline, contributing to age-related ailments and a reduced capacity for renewal. Fortunately, multiple approaches exist to boost NAD amounts. These include obtaining building blocks from food like fish and leafy green vegetables, as well as evaluating Nicotinamide Adenine Dinucleotide supporting supplementation. While investigations are ongoing, molecules including nicotinamide riboside (NR) and nicotinamide mononucleotide (NMN) have shown encouraging results in laboratory settings and some early human studies. To summarize, a holistic approach that combines a nutrient-rich food with careful intake, where indicated and under professional supervision, may be beneficial for maintaining healthy NAD+ levels.
